{"status": "success", "data": {"description_md": "**POTD July 7, 2024**\n\n$5$ students, all with distinct ages, are randomly seated in a row at the movies. The probability that, from left to right, no three consecutive students are seated in increasing age order is $\\frac{m}{n}$ where $m$ and $n$ are relatively prime positive integers. Find $m+n$.", "description_html": "<p><strong>POTD July 7, 2024</strong></p>&#10;<p><span class=\"katex--inline\">5</span> students, all with distinct ages, are randomly seated in a row at the movies.
